Solution for 69-6x=10x+65 equation:


Simplifying
69 + -6x = 10x + 65

Reorder the terms:
69 + -6x = 65 + 10x

Solving
69 + -6x = 65 + 10x

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-10x' to each side of the equation.
69 + -6x + -10x = 65 + 10x + -10x

Combine like terms: -6x + -10x = -16x
69 + -16x = 65 + 10x + -10x

Combine like terms: 10x + -10x = 0
69 + -16x = 65 + 0
69 + -16x = 65

Add '-69' to each side of the equation.
69 + -69 + -16x = 65 + -69

Combine like terms: 69 + -69 = 0
0 + -16x = 65 + -69
-16x = 65 + -69

Combine like terms: 65 + -69 = -4
-16x = -4

Divide each side by '-16'.
x = 0.25

Simplifying
x = 0.25
